Instagram Highlights hold some of the most reusable content on a profile, product walkthroughs, testimonials, behind the scenes clips, but the platform only lets you save your own through the Stories Archive. Anything you want from another public profile has to go through a third party tool, and doing that one Highlight at a time is not realistic once you are researching competitors or archiving a client account with dozens of saved sets.
This article covers six tools built specifically for bulk downloading, meaning they pull an entire profile’s Highlights in one pass rather than requiring a separate link for every story. 1. 4K Stogram
4K Stogram is a desktop app built around downloading full Instagram profiles rather than single posts. Point it at a username and it pulls every visible Highlight collection along with photos and regular posts, saving everything into an organized local folder structure.
The differentiator is subscription based monitoring. 4K Stogram can track a profile over time and automatically grab new Highlights as they are added, instead of requiring you to manually re-run the download every time a profile updates.
This fits researchers and agencies tracking multiple client or competitor accounts who want an ongoing archive rather than a single export.
2. Wondershare UniConverter
Wondershare UniConverter is a broader multimedia suite that includes a video downloader module capable of pulling Instagram content in bulk. Beyond downloading, it handles conversion, compression, and basic editing on the files once they are saved.
The differentiator is that post download processing layer. Rather than downloading a folder of raw files and opening a separate app to convert or compress them, UniConverter keeps that step inside the same tool.
This fits users who plan to immediately repurpose downloaded Highlights into a different format or file size rather than archiving them as is.
3. IMDownloader
IMDownloader is a Chrome browser extension rather than a standalone app, adding a download button directly under images, videos, Stories, and Highlights inside the Instagram web interface. It supports batch processing through a companion tool called MassLoader for saving everything visible on a page at once.
The differentiator is that it works inside Instagram itself, with no copying links into a separate site. This keeps the workflow close to normal browsing, useful for marketers who spend a lot of time already reviewing content on Instagram’s desktop site.
This fits users who prefer downloading as they browse rather than opening a dedicated downloader tool for every session.
4. Instasaver
Instasaver loads a profile’s full set of Highlight collections from just a username or profile URL, rather than requiring a link to each individual Highlight. It keeps the highest quality Instagram makes available for both the Highlight cover image and the stories saved inside it.
The differentiator is that grouped download approach. Since Highlights are profile based rather than post based, loading by username instead of chasing individual story links saves real time on profiles with many saved sets, a scale problem similar to the one covered in our roundup of AI tools for digital marketers.
This fits users reviewing public brand or creator profiles who want a complete Highlight archive in one load rather than a single story at a time.
5. Inflact
Inflact’s Instagram Highlight Downloader focuses specifically on Highlight collections rather than trying to cover every content type on the platform. It works from a public profile without requiring the visitor to log into an Instagram account.
The differentiator is that narrower focus. By not trying to also handle Reels, posts, and DMs in the same tool, Inflact keeps its Highlight specific workflow simpler than more general purpose downloaders.
This fits users whose main need is Highlights specifically and who already have separate tools for other Instagram content types.
6. StorySaver
StorySaver works from a simple flow: paste the target account’s username, then select the current story or specific Highlight sets you want, and click Save As. Downloads land directly on your phone or PC with no software install required.
The differentiator is accessibility. StorySaver runs entirely in the browser and needs no account of your own, which keeps the barrier to entry low compared to desktop apps like 4K Stogram or UniConverter.
This fits casual or occasional users who need to save a handful of Highlight sets without setting up dedicated software.

How to Bulk Download Instagram Highlights
Step 1: Confirm the profile is public Bulk downloaders only work on public Instagram profiles, since none of the tools on this list can access private accounts without logging in as an authorized follower.
Step 2: Pick a tool based on your workflow Match the tool to whether you need one time downloading, ongoing monitoring, or built in file conversion, using the comparison section above.
Step 3: Enter the username or profile URL Most bulk tools work from just the profile handle rather than individual Highlight links, which is what makes the bulk workflow possible in the first place.
Step 4: Select the Highlight sets to download Some tools pull every visible Highlight automatically, while others let you choose specific sets before starting the batch download.
Step 5: Run the batch download Desktop apps like 4K Stogram process the download locally, while browser tools like StorySaver generate downloadable files directly on the page.
